Trooper, deputy collide after clocking suspected speeding vehicle in Nelson Co.

The Kentucky State Police said a state trooper, C.G. Perry, and a Nelson County Sheriff's deputy, Michael Clark, were involved in an accident Monday afternoon on US 31 East, just a mile north of New Haven, Ky., at 2 p.m.

Kentucky State Police say Perry had clocked a vehicle, going at a high rate of speed, headed south on US 31 East. Perry was facing northbound at the time and had pulled of the road to then follow the suspect heading south and turned on his emergency equipment.

Kentucky State Police say Clark was heading southbound on US 31 East and had also clocked the same vehicle. Clark had pulled in to a driveway to turn around to follow the suspected speeding vehicle and did not see Perry approaching. Police say Clark pulled out into the roadway and Perry was unable to avoid colliding with Clark.

Perry was taken to Flaget Hospital with a broken hand and had to have surgery. Clark was also taken to Flaget and had injuries to his head and face that required sutures.

The vehicle suspected of speeding continued south and did not stop after the collision.
